Contents: History and resources of the New Brunswick area; Backwoods Men and their modes of living, emigration, French settlers, Leprosy, Native and European myths, mammals and their habitats; Lumberer's camp life and hospitality. Birds and Reptiles; Fishes; and Geology. Fold out map of the Natural History Map of New Brunswick; a Chart of North America illustrating the Migratory Movements of the Birds. 333 pages. Army physician Andrew Leith Adams (1827-1882) took an interest in the natural history of any part of the British Empire in which he was stationed, whether it be India, Egypt, Gibraltar, or Canada. Eventually he became a professor of zoology in the Royal College of Science, Dublin, followed by professor of natural history in Queen's College, Cork.
